SUMMARY

This article discusses how to specify Product Key information when you run Msbatch.inf to automate Windows 95 and Windows 98 Setup, or original equipment manufacturer (OEM) versions of Windows 95 and Windows 98 Setup.

MORE INFORMATION

When you use Msbatch.inf to automate Windows 95 or 98 Setup, you are able to specify the Product Key of the computer. If you are running a version of Msbatch.inf that contains the string that enables you to enter the Product Key, Setup stops, and you are prompted to type in the Product Key.

If you run an OEM version of Windows 95 or Windows 98 (an OEM Windows CD-ROM cover includes the following note: "For distribution only with a new PC"), when you run Msbatch.inf and enter the OEM Product Key, the following behavior occurs:
  • In OEM Windows 95: Setup is stopped and a message is displayed that indicates that the Product Key is incorrect. You must enter the Product Key again. When you enter the Product Key (even when this is the same Product Key), Setup continues.
  • In OEM Windows 98: Setup is stopped, and when you click Next to accept the Product Key that has been entered by Msbatch.inf, Setup continues.
This is behavior is by design and cannot be changed.

OEM Windows CD-ROMs are distributed by companies that sell their own PCs with Windows already pre-installed. Every computer should have a unique Product Identification (ID) number. OEM computers use the OPK (OEM Production Kit), not Msbatch.inf, to initiate multiple unattended installations of Windows.
